What time is the World Cup Final 2010 – Netherlands vs. Spain

July 11th, 2010

Digital News Report – The 2010 FIFA World Cup is down to the finals with Netherlands vs. Spain to battle for the championship title. The schedule of events is about to begin at 11:30 am (pacific time) and will be airing on the ABC network.

To find out more about the World Cup 2010 you can visit fifa.com. Some websites are having live streaming of the event over the Internet.

The winner today will have their name added to the World Cup Trophy.
